If 4x - y = 13 and 2x + y = 17 , then what does 3y - 2x = ?

Respuesta :

dt33183 dt33183
  • 03-01-2022

Answer:

11

Step-by-step explanation:

4x - y = 13 >>>> y = 4x - 13

2x + y = 17 >>>> y = -2x + 17

so

4x - 13 = -2x + 17

4x + 2x = 17 + 13

6x = 30

x = 5

y = 4x - 13 = 4(5) - 13 = 7

then

3y - 2x = 3(7) - 2(5) = 21 - 10 = 11
